Summary of Bill HR 8016

This bill, designated as H.R. 8016 in the 119th Congress and introduced on March 19, 2026, aims to phase out the production of nonessential applications of perfluoroalkyl or polyfluoroalkyl substances and to forbid the release of all such substances.

Current Status of Bill HR 8016

Bill HR 8016 is currently in the status of Bill Introduced since March 19, 2026. Bill HR 8016 was introduced during Congress 119 and was introduced to the House on March 19, 2026.  Bill HR 8016's most recent activity was Referred to the Committee on Energy and Commerce, and in addition to the Committees on Oversight and Government Reform, Science, Space, and Technology, Transportation and Infrastructure, and Armed Services, for a period to be subsequently determined by the Speaker, in each case for consideration of such provisions as fall within the jurisdiction of the committee concerned. as of March 19, 2026
